Farming and Processing: The Core Difference
At its heart, the primary difference between organic pure cane sugar and white sugar lies in how the sugarcane is grown and processed. Organic certification dictates strict standards that prohibit synthetic pesticides, herbicides, and fertilizers. This means that from the field to the final package, organic sugar is produced with a focus on environmental stewardship and without certain chemicals used in conventional farming and refining.
White sugar, on the other hand, comes from conventionally grown sugarcane or sugar beets, which rely on a wide range of synthetic chemicals. The refining process for white sugar is far more intensive. It involves multiple steps to strip all the molasses, color, and impurities from the sugar crystals. This bleaching process often utilizes agents like sulfur dioxide and activated carbon, with some conventional sugar brands even using bone char for decolorization, making them unsuitable for vegans. Organic pure cane sugar, conversely, is minimally processed, allowing it to retain some of its natural molasses, which gives it its characteristic pale blond or light brown color.
Chemicals in Conventional White Sugar Processing
- Sulfur Dioxide: Used as a preservative and bleaching agent during processing to prevent microbial growth and maintain a bright color.
- Phosphoric Acid: Helps remove non-sugar impurities, such as proteins and waxes, during the clarification stage of refining.
- Calcium Hydroxide (Lime): Adjusts pH levels and precipitates impurities in the sugar solution.
- Bone Char: A type of activated charcoal made from animal bones, sometimes used to filter and decolorize sugar liquors.
Nutritional Value and Health Effects
When comparing the nutritional content of organic pure cane sugar and white sugar, the reality is surprising for many. From a caloric and carbohydrate perspective, they are nearly identical. The trace minerals and vitamins present in organic sugar due to its retained molasses are too insignificant to have a meaningful impact on health. As several nutritionists point out, the body metabolizes sugar as sugar, regardless of its origin.
Some advocates suggest organic pure cane sugar has a lower glycemic index (GI), which indicates a slower rate of blood sugar elevation. However, independent data suggests that the difference in glycemic impact between organic and conventional sugar is marginal at best. Excessive consumption of any type of sugar, organic or not, is linked to negative health outcomes, including weight gain, diabetes, and heart disease. The key health takeaway is not the type of sugar, but the quantity consumed.
Environmental Impact
The environmental difference is where organic pure cane sugar holds a clear advantage. Organic farming practices are designed to promote soil health, protect biodiversity, and avoid polluting waterways with synthetic chemicals. By eschewing the heavy use of synthetic fertilizers and pesticides, organic sugar production reduces a farm's ecological footprint. Supporting organic agriculture is a vote for more sustainable, ethical, and eco-friendly farming systems.
Conventional sugar production, particularly on large-scale industrial farms, has been associated with significant environmental damage. This includes soil degradation from aggressive farming techniques, pesticide runoff contaminating local water sources, and greenhouse gas emissions from synthetic fertilizer manufacturing. While the impact varies by farm and region, the overall environmental burden of conventional sugar is generally higher than its organic counterpart.
Comparison Table: Organic Cane Sugar vs. White Sugar
| Feature | Organic Pure Cane Sugar | White Sugar (Conventional) |
|---|---|---|
| Processing | Minimally refined; retains trace molasses and nutrients. | Heavily refined; molasses, color, and impurities are stripped. |
| Growing Methods | Organic farming; avoids synthetic pesticides and fertilizers. | Conventional farming; relies heavily on synthetic chemicals. |
| Bleaching | No chemical bleaching agents used. | Often uses sulfur dioxide and sometimes bone char. |
| Nutritional Content | Chemically similar to white sugar; trace minerals are negligible. | Pure sucrose; considered "empty calories." |
| Glycemic Impact | Not significantly different from white sugar. | Causes rapid blood sugar spike. |
| Taste | Richer, more complex flavor due to molasses. | Pure, neutral sweetness. |
| Appearance | Pale blond to light brown, coarser crystals. | Bright white, fine crystals. |
| Environmental Impact | Supports sustainable agriculture and biodiversity. | Higher ecological burden; potential for pollution. |
| Vegan Status | Always vegan, as no bone char is used. | Not always vegan, may use bone char filter. |
Taste, Texture, and Baking Considerations
Organic pure cane sugar's minimal processing leaves behind some of the natural molasses, which imparts a richer, slightly caramel-like flavor. This can add a deeper dimension to baked goods and beverages, though for some, the difference is very subtle. The crystals are also often larger and coarser than conventional white sugar.
This difference in crystal size and moisture content can impact some delicate baking recipes, where the size of the sugar granules can affect the final texture. For general-purpose baking and sweetening, however, the two can typically be used interchangeably with no recipe adjustments needed. In recipes where a neutral flavor and bright white color are essential, conventional white sugar is the standard, though some minimally processed organic white cane sugars exist for this purpose.
Conclusion: Making a Sweet Decision
Ultimately, the question of whether organic pure cane sugar is better than white sugar depends on your priorities. From a purely nutritional standpoint, the differences are minimal to negligible. The "healthier" choice isn't determined by whether the sugar is organic or conventional, but by limiting overall added sugar intake. Both organic and white sugar are still just sugar and should be consumed in moderation as part of a balanced diet. However, if your decision is driven by environmental concerns, the choice is clear. Organic farming methods promote sustainability, soil health, and biodiversity while avoiding the synthetic chemicals used in conventional agriculture. For those who follow a vegan lifestyle, organic cane sugar is also the guaranteed choice, as it is not filtered with bone char. So, is organic pure cane sugar better? Nutritionally, not significantly. Environmentally and ethically, yes.
